PRA gives 20-day deadline to ‘unregistered’ hotels, guest houses in Murree

LAHORE: Revenue Authority (PRA) Friday issued strict warning to owners of unregistered hotels and guest houses of Murree with directions to get them registered within 20 days.

According to official sources, a team of the PRA visited Murree and conducted raids against unregistered hotels and guest houses. On the request of Hotel Association Murree, PRA has given 20 day deadline to owners to get registration certificate from PRA and immediately start paying sales taxes, otherwise their premises will be sealed.

A detailed meeting was held in the office of Assistant Commissioner, Murree in which Hotel Association of Murree has assured their full cooperation with PRA and committed to use its authority to bring its members in sales tax net.

PRA will establish a facilitation counter at AC’s office Murree to guide and facilitate the businessmen who want to get their hotels or guest houses registered. Punjab Revenue Authority will take action in case of non-compliance vis-a vis the deadline already given to owners of hotels and guesthouses in Murree.
